Today, we're joined on the show by Nick Evans with Cloud 9 Energy Bowls in Waite Park. They're a relatively new businesses that opened up at the beginning of 2020.

They feature healthy energy bowls with a sorbet base, topped with granola, fresh fruit and more. They've also got smoothies, toast, oatmeal and coffee.

Nick says the Gamma bowl is a crowd favorite that he recommends to all first time customers.
